关键词:BlockDAG、共识机制、DAG、可扩展性、高吞吐、去中心化、有向无环图、延迟排序、合并区块、性能提升
摘要:从低吞吐到高可扩展的跃迁
传统单链区块链在交易峰值面前常出现拥堵与高昂手续费,其根本瓶颈在于出块速率受限、链式结构导致的全局广播延迟。
BlockDAG(Block Directed Acyclic Graph)共识机制首次提出将DAG结构与经典区块链安全模型相结合的思路:通过“全局排序 + 合并区块”双步骤,既保留DAG高并发写入的先天优势,又以单链的确定性回退规则完成最终一致性。大量实验表明,该方案在千节点网络下可将吞吐提升约14倍,而确认延迟平均降低70%。
DAG 与区块链:两种数据结构的优劣对比
| 维度 | 传统单链区块链 | DAG结构 |
|---|---|---|
| 数据模型 | 顺序递增的链式区块 | 有向无环图 |
| 并发能力 | 有限,需全局一致出块点 | 高并发,可并行添加交易 |
| 确认机制 | 最长链/最重链共识 | 局部引用+全局排序 |
| 双花风险 | 低,重组概率随深度衰减 | 需要额外规则抑制分叉 |
| 节点存储负担 | 全量账本同步 | 可按需裁剪旧数据 |
当两者结合为BlockDAG后,网络同时获得“并行写入 + 安全回滚”双重能力,天然适配Web3、物联网支付等高频交易场景。
BlockDAG 共识的核心哲学:把分叉转化为生产力
- 允许并发出块
节点在网络延迟下可能出现多个“子区块”并行引用同一个父区块,传统区块链会抛弃多余分叉;BlockDAG 则将其保留并用“边”表示引用关系,天然记录交易因果。 - 全局排序与合并
共识协议引入“幽灵权重得分”(GHOST-like Score)计算每个区块在DAG中的累计贡献度,通过可验证伪随机函数(VRF)在每轮选出“枢轴链”(Pivot Chain)。所有未定论区块按时间戳与引用关系嵌入枢轴链,生成一个压缩后的合并区块,最终仅保存一次。 - 兼容原有智能合约
合并后的区块可拆分为传统交易输入输出,Solidity等EVM字节码无需重新编写,开发者迁移成本接近零。
👉 点击查看真实网络运行截图与性能基准测试,14 倍吞吐增长细节全公开
共识算法流程:去中心化排序五步到位
- Step 1 预共识广播
节点发起交易后,以P2P gossip把交易哈希广播给k个邻居,同时构建交易池。 - Step 2 DAG生成
本地节点打包成候选区块,引用k个“已看到”的最新区块,形成一条边,边方向由时间戳决定。 Step 3 枢轴计算
每轮 epoch(可配置,例如2秒)结束,全网运行GhostDAG算法计算枢轴链;公式如下Score(Block) = ΣWeight(Block_i) + α·(Fees_Blocki)其中 α 调节交易费权重,防止大矿工垄断。
- Step 4 合并+备选回滚
根据枢轴链,将有效区块批量合并为一个“宏区块”;若后续发现更高加权枢轴链,可执行轻量级回滚最多m个宏区块,当前设定m = 5。 - Step 5 最终性签名
委员会节点(PoS质押>阈值)对宏区块进行BLS门限签名,确认后广播全网,进入不可逆状态。
性能与可扩展性:可跑万级TPS的实验室数据
在 1,600 台云主机(分布于亚洲、欧洲、北美)组成的多地域测试网中,BlockDAG 设定区块大小 512 KB、出块间隔 0.25 秒,五轮结果中位值如下:
- 吞吐:10,100 TPS(峰值 12,300 TPS)
- 确认时延:2.3 秒达成 95% 概率不可逆
- 分叉率:≤1.2%,被合并算法平滑吸收
- 存储:全节点日均增长 1.8 GB,较单链模式节省 35%
这些数字与近期L2 Rollup方案相当,但BlockDAG为原生高吞吐,无须额外链下设施,在支付、去中心化社交、链游等低延迟场景具有天然优势。
FAQ:开发者最关心六大疑问一次性解答
Q1:BlockDAG与现有分层扩容方案是否冲突?
A:不冲突。BlockDAG可作为第一层“执行层”,依旧支持与Rollup、状态通道、侧链等二层网络组合,形成更立体的扩容矩阵。
Q2:PoW还能在BlockDAG中继续使用吗?
A:可以但没必要。PoW的随机性会提高分叉率;目前PoS-VFR(可验证随机函数)是最契合的选举方案,可减少无意义的算力浪费。
Q3:普通硬件节点能否参与?
A:网络设计允许轻节点“裁剪”历史DAG,仅存储最新20%区块即可验证交易,树莓派4即可运行,不需要高配置服务器。
Q4:女巫攻击(Sybil Attack)如何防范?
A:节点质押代币作为信誉权重,攻击者需拥有全网≥34%质押才能影响枢轴选择,经济惩罚远高于收益;BLS门限签名则进一步防止多节点串谋。
Q5:智能合约 Gas 费用会不会因为高并发而变得更贵?
A:不会。系统采用基础费+动态拥堵费的EIP-1559模型。高并发发生时,合并区块使得单笔交易被“打包共享”,平均费用反而下降。
Q6:主网何时上线,是否有早期激励?
A:路线图已对外公布,激励测试网计划在 Q3 启动,详情请留意官方社区公告。持币用户可参与验证节点治理,获取质押奖励与区块分割手续费。
未来展望:BlockDAG 生态的三张王牌
- 跨链桥
轻节点合约已支持 SPV 验证 BlockDAG 交易,允许资产在以太坊、BSC、Solana 等主网间无缝流动。 - 隐私扩展
利用合并后的宏区块体积小、确定快的特点,可在宏区块中内嵌零知识证明(zk-SNARK),实现链上数据脱敏。 - IoT微支付
超低的确认延迟让设备在无人值守场景下依然可进行小额支付,如智能充电桩、车联网分账等。
BlockDAG 不只是一次“区块链补丁”,它是吞吐、延迟、安全三元平衡的最终形态,为Web3的大规模落地铺平了道路。